Gaya: Gaya: Magadh University’s Affiliation and New Teaching Programme Committee on Saturday granted temporary affiliation to 11 colleges and permanent affiliation to two institutions for vocational undergraduate and postgraduate courses for the 2026-30 academic session, while proposals from 22 colleges were either rejected or not considered.According to a university press release, the committee reviewed 43 applications submitted by various institutions through the state higher education department’s online portal.Applications from 11 colleges were rejected for failing to meet the norms and parameters prescribed by the department. Proposals from another 11 institutions were not considered as they had not deposited the mandatory inspection fee, preventing the committee from conducting inspections.The affiliations were granted for courses such as bachelor of business management (BBM), bachelor of computer applications (BCA), bachelor of library and information science (BLIS), bachelor of legislative law (LLB), master of computer applications (MCA) and master of business administration (MBA).The committee also reviewed a proposal from a college seeking permanent affiliation for arts courses and fresh affiliation to introduce science stream programmes. It approved proposals related to new affiliations as well as the extension and renewal of existing temporary affiliations at various institutions.Acting vice-chancellor Dilip Kumar Keshari chaired the meeting. Registrar Binod Kumar Mangalam, deans of various faculties and other committee members were also present.
